BUSINESS NEWS

  • Nearly 600 entrepreneurs pitched their products at Walmart’s headquarters in Bentonville during the annual Open Call—an event that offers a chance to secure placement on Walmart and Sam’s Club shelves. The event marks forty years of Sam Walton's Buy American initiative and supports U.S.-made products.  5 News
  • The Bentonville Plaza at 609 S.W. Eighth St. has been renamed Blume and is undergoing a multimillion-dollar transformation that adds modern workspace features such as a pickleball court and updated fitness facilities—renovations are expected to finish by the end of 2025.  NWA Business Journal
  • Roark Group, a Rogers-based printing and graphics firm, acquired the assets of the special projects division of Bentonville's MOjO Marketing, excluding its creative and shopper marketing units, with financial details undisclosed. CEO Tyler Garman said the deal—arranged to support a smooth transition as the agency founders retire—will help maintain trusted client relationships.  NWA Business Journal
  • Tyson Foods proposed a $55 million settlement to end claims it fixed beef prices, according to a proposal filed Monday. The Springdale-based company said the settlement—pending federal court approval—will fund consumer claims and cover litigation fees.  Northwest Arkansas Democrat-Gazette

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• Bentonville residents may apply to join the Library Advisory Board—a volunteer committee advising city staff and the Library Director on library services for a five-year term starting in January. Applicants must be registered voters residing within Bentonville who can attend monthly meetings, with submissions due by November 7.  City of Bentonville
  • Ted Knowlton, chief planner from North Salt Lake City, told more than 170 attendees in Bentonville that housing reform needs public input at the regional summit hosted by the Northwest Arkansas Council. The summit highlighted Salt Lake City's planning success and suggested modular housing could help address rising costs in the region—providing residents a voice in shaping their future.  Northwest Arkansas Democrat-Gazette

HEALTH NEWS

  • On Monday, Bentonville's Sam’s Club announced that members could now get same-day delivery for refrigerated prescriptions such as insulin and antibiotics—free for Plus Members. The service covers medications that need temperature control, supporting easier access to healthcare.  Northwest Arkansas Democrat-Gazette

SPORTS NEWS

  • Travis Fox of Rogers won the Major League Fishing Plains Division bass tournament on September 27 at Lake of the Ozarks by making a 17-pound, 10-ounce catch on the final day—earning him $36,639 amid heavy boat traffic.  Northwest Arkansas Democrat-Gazette
  • After Sam Pittman’s departure, the Razorbacks elevated Bobby Petrino to interim head coach while beginning a search for his replacement—eight coaches with ties to the Natural State are in the running. The candidates carry strong backgrounds in college and NFL football that could shape the future of Arkansas football.  The Arkansas Traveler
  • Bentonville will host a range of biking events including the Nabholz Bike and Brew, the Ladies AllRide’s Signature Mountain Bike Camp and the Square 2 Square Bike Ride from October 10th to 12th. Many events at local spots such as Lawrence Plaza and downtown will feature rides and post-ride parties—designed for cycling fans.  5 News
